Transaction 38a5ec39fa3d4287184fc2946097f2fba8dbbd71d32a6ad02f0a888fbdc83d4c

3 Input
2 Outputs
  • 38a5ec39fa3d4287184fc2946097f2fba8dbbd71d32a6ad02f0a888fbdc83d4c:0
  • value  45720
    address  1HazHz3VSjjwJ2pEP4fsFXSx14GmmZ7cj3
  • 38a5ec39fa3d4287184fc2946097f2fba8dbbd71d32a6ad02f0a888fbdc83d4c:1
  • value  26248793
    address  19fmEBMhDCf8X8CWvfmnNbCJuPSmw2YSiA